Behavioral Health Care Manager IIJob Description:
The Behavioral Care Manager II is responsible for managing psychiatric and substance use disorder, facility-based and outpatient professional treatment health benefits through telephonic or written review.
Location: Remote. Must be licensed in the state of New York.
How you will make an impact:
Uses appropriate screening criteria knowledge and clinical judgment to assess member needs to ensure access to medically necessary quality behavioral healthcare in a cost effective setting in accordance with UM Clinical Guidelines and contract.
Refers cases to Peer Reviewers as appropriate.
Performs psychiatric and substance use disorder assessment coordination implementation case planning monitoring and evaluating to promote quality member outcomes to optimize member health benefits and to promote effective use of health benefits and community resources.
Will serve as a resource to other BH Care Managers.
Assists with more complex cases and may participate in inter and intradepartmental team projects and initiatives.
Minimum Requirements:
Requires MA/MS in social work counseling or a related behavioral health field or a degree in nursing, and minimum of 3 years of experience with facility-based and/or outpatient psychiatric and substance abuse or substance abuse disorder treatment; or any combination of education and experience which would provide an equivalent background.
Current active unrestricted license such as RN LCSW LMSW LMHC LPC LBA (as allowed by applicable state laws) LMFT or Clinical Psychologist to practice as a health professional within the scope of licensure in applicable states or territory of the United States required.
Previous experience in case management/utilization management with a broad range of experience with complex psychiatric/substance abuse cases required.
Prior managed care experience required.
